NRL are currently recruiting a Senior Cost Engineer for a 12 month contract based in Wilton.

The project is a new polyhalite fertiliser mine being developed in the North East of England. It will set new standards for sustainable mining while helping to boost food production and sustainable farming practices. 

Role Responsibilities:

  • Required to produce accurate TIC cost reports as per contractual and company requirements.

  • Responsible for managing all aspects of cost control for allocated package of work including; budgets, commitments, VOWD, accrual generation and forecasts for labour, sub-contract and procurement costs.

  • Comfortable communicating cost data with Client and stakeholders.

  • Provide input & to review Project Controls procedures such as invoicing procedure, budget and cost control procedure, accounting & invoicing procedure, change order procedure ensuring compliance with all Contractual and company requirements.

  • Prepare monthly internal cost reporting such as finance statements for Management.

  • Be able to communicate month end results with the Client and Management.

  • Responsible for all Cost aspects of Project close-out and benchmarking.

  • Required to promote good working relationships within the Project Controls Teams and other project departments and client representatives.

  • Required to show commitment to and promote the clients values and ensuring the realisation of company and project health, safety, environmental, quality and ethics, systems, policies and procedures
